Sauce Cups

Sauce cups, which include metal sauce cups or metal ramekins as well as porcelain and plastic sauce cups, are used for holding dressings, dips or relishes. These cups are perfect for serving relishes such as ketchup, barbecue sauce, aioli sauce, au jus sauces, ranch, blue cheese and a variety of other dips and dressings.

When choosing a sauce cup, first determine what you will need it for. If you will use it for holding salad dressings on the side, for example, look for a 1 ½ ounce to 3 ounce dish, which is the perfect size. This size metal ramekin will also work perfectly for holding and serving ketchup, ranch or barbecue sauce for dipping.

On the other hand, if you are looking for a vessel to hold juices for dipping a sandwich, for example, you should go with a larger, “au jus” style sauce cup that can hold six to fourteen ounces. This cup should have a wide rim, which will allow the sandwich to be dipped directly into the cup. In addition to metal ramekins, large ceramic sauce cups are also perfect for holding au jus type sauces.
